How to Know if Your Dog is Having a Seizure?

Sudden collapse or loss of consciousness

Stiffening of the body

Jerking or shaking of the limbs

Paddling movements of the legs

Uncontrollable muscle twitching

Drooling or foaming at the mouth

Chomping or jaw movements

Eyes staring, rolling back, or fixed in one direction

Urinating or defecating during the episode

Unresponsiveness during the episode

Confusion, disorientation, or pacing after the episode

Temporary blindness after the episode

Unusual behavior before the episode, such as restlessness or hiding

Repeated episodes in a short period of time

A seizure lasting longer than a few minutes
